VUE_APP_PUBLIC_PATH=/public/ 在代码中使用环境变量: const publicPath = process.env.VUE_APP_PUBLIC_PATH; const imagePath = `${publicPath}img/logo.png`; 这种方法允许在不同环境中配置不同的public路径,增加了项目的灵活性和可维护性。 三、使用webpack配置 通过修改webpack配置,可以在编译时动态设置publ...
在这个例子中,VUE_APP_PUBLIC_PATH是一个环境变量,它可以在构建时通过命令行参数或配置文件来设置。 4. 设置publicPath时可能遇到的常见问题及其解决方案 资源加载失败:如果publicPath配置不正确,可能会导致资源加载失败。解决方案是仔细检查publicPath的配置,确保它与部署环境相匹配。 路由不匹配:在Vue Router中,如果publ...
2 changes: 1 addition & 1 deletion2.env.github Original file line numberDiff line numberDiff line change Expand Up@@ -10,4 +10,4 @@ VUE_APP_BUILD_MODE=PREVIEW VUE_APP_SCOURCE_LINK=TRUE # 部署路径 VUE_APP_PUBLIC_PATH=/ VUE_APP_PUBLIC_PATH=/d2-admin/...
例如,我们可以在环境变量中设置VUE_APP_PUBLIC_PATH=/my-app/来指定应用的公开路径。此外,我们还可以使用VUE_APP_PERFORMANCE环境变量来启用生产环境的性能提示。 可以看出,环境变量在Vue项目的开发、测试和生产阶段中都有重要的应用,它可以帮助我们更好地配置和管理项目,提高开发效率,保证应用的稳定性。 四、Vue项目...
.env.github Original file line numberDiff line numberDiff line change @@ -10,4 +10,4 @@ VUE_APP_BUILD_MODE=PREVIEW VUE_APP_SCOURCE_LINK=TRUE # 部署路径 VUE_APP_PUBLIC_PATH=/ VUE_APP_PUBLIC_PATH=/d2-admin/ 0 comments on commit dce2526 Please sign in to comment. Footer...
在Vue项目中,访问 public 和 assets 目录下的资源有几种常见的方法。1、通过静态路径访问 public 目录,2、通过相对路径和 Webpack 的 require 函数访问 assets 目录。具体方法和详细说明如下: 一、通过静态路径访问 `public` 目录 直接访问 public 目录中的文件...
1.找到src/App.vue 2.将logo图片路径改为以下内容后: 3.将组件引入路径改为以下内容: importHelloWorldfrom'@/components/HelloWorld.vue' 查看效果。 vue.config.js修改完成后的文件内容如下: constpath=require('path')module.exports={// 静态资源访问路径publicPath:'./',// 指定构建后的输出目录,默认...
publicPath: process.env.VUE_APP_PUBLIC_PATH, devServer: { host: "localhost", port: 3002, proxy: { '/api': { target: "https://tapi.quanziapp.com/api/", ws: true, changeOrigin: true, pathRewrite: { '^/api': '' } }, }
假如只是为了使用Jenkins等持续集成工具打出来的docker包可以在主域名或子域名下部署,只需要使用相对路径引用资源就行,不需要使用__webpack_public_path__,__webpack_public_path__是需要在nginx启动后动态改publicPath才用的。 写到最后 从名字看,__webpack_public_path__是一个webpack是“私有”变量,后续会不会...
NODE_ENV 可以设置为其他值,比如"test",但是打包后的目录结构和"production"不一样,所以还是设置为"production",通过"VUE_APP_MODE"变量来区分环境 VUE_APP_MODE 线上测试环境 VUE_APP_API_URL api调用地址 例如: 在main.js中配置接口地址指向配置文件的地址 ...